This meeting will be the first of an Ad Hoc Group of Experts in the framework of the project “Global Energy Efficiency 21 (GEE21): Cooperation between the UN Regional Commissions on Energy Efficiency for Climate Change Mitigation,” which is carried out under the aegis of the UN Economic Commission for Europe (UNECE). The project aims at promoting the formation of a market for energy efficiency in 12 Eastern European, South-eastern European and Central Asian countries to reduce greenhouse gas emissions.
